Abstract

Four Gram-positive-staining, microaerophilic, non-spore-forming, fructose-6-phosphate phosphoketolase-positive bacterial strains were isolated from a faecal sample of a 5-year-old ring-tailed lemur (). The strains showed a peculiar morphology, resembling a small coiled snake, a ring shape, or forming a little ‘Y’ shape. The isolated strains appeared identical, and LMC 13 was chosen as a representative strain and characterized further. Strain LMC 13 showed an A3β peptidoglycan type, similar to that found in . The DNA base composition was 57.2 mol% G+C. Almost-complete 16S rRNA, , , , , , and gene sequences were obtained, and phylogenetic relationships were determined. Comparative analysis of 16S rRNA gene sequences showed that strain LMC 13 showed the highest similarity to ATCC 27533 (96.65 %) and DSM 23967 (96.64 %). Strain LMC 13 was located in an actinobacterial cluster and was more closely related to the genus than to other genera in the . On the basis of these results, strain LMC 13 represents a novel species within the genus , for which the name sp. nov. is proposed; the type strain is LMC 13 ( = DSM 28807 = JCM 30168).
